Quick, Definitive Answer
Under a land contract in Alma, Michigan, the seller retains legal title while the buyer holds equitable title. This means the seller is the legal owner until the buyer fulfills the payment terms outlined in the contract. The buyer, however, gains the right to use and enjoy the property, similar to ownership, but must complete all payments before gaining full legal title. How Land Contracts Work in Alma, Michigan
Key Details and Process Steps
The process of executing a land contract involves several key steps:
- Negotiating the terms: Both parties agree on the purchase price, interest rate, and payment schedule.
- Drafting the contract: The contract is drafted, detailing the terms and conditions.
- Recording the contract: The contract is filed with the local register of deeds to protect the buyer's interest.
- Making payments: The buyer makes regular payments as outlined in the contract.
- Transferring title: Once all payments are made, the seller transfers the legal title to the buyer.

Common Mistakes and Expert Tips
Mistakes to Avoid
When dealing with land contracts, common mistakes include:
- Failing to record the contract: This can jeopardize the buyer's equitable interest.
- Not understanding the terms: Buyers should fully understand payment schedules and interest rates.
- Ignoring title insurance: Without it, buyers risk losing their investment if issues arise.
